Transmit Power Analysis of Existing Network and Advanced Testbed Network for 3G/B3G Systems

摘要

On the basis of the previous establishment of the testbed network structure for the emulated test, this paper focuses on the transmit power analysis of the practical network and the advanced testbed network for 3G/B3G systems. The advanced testbed structure was established previously by China Mobile Communication Corporation (CMCC). Theoretical analysis, system-level simulation, and outfield testing are adopted for the transmit power analysis. We first study the power adjustment in the testbed network to achieve the equivalence on the aspect of system performance compared with the actual network. After that, the outfield test and the simulation are implemented to evaluate the fitness degree between the actual network and the testbed network. The conclusion indicates that the advanced testbed network represented by the simulation platform could simulate the actual system from the aspect of the output metrics with the studied transmit power adjustment.
